Chief minister addresses population targets as conference gets underway

Two-day event gets underway at Comis Hotel

The chief minister says his administration has overseen the creation of 1300 new jobs and the approval of 800 new homes since 2021, in his opening remarks at the Government Conference today (17 September).

Alfred Cannan has been addressing attendees at the Comis Hotel as the two-day event gets underway.

He also said his government had overseen £90million in private investment for major infrastructure projects and had invested £18.3million in reducing hospital waiting times.

Treasury Minister Alex Allinson is expected to give an announcement on the health service's overspend tomorrow morning (18 September).

Earlier this month it was revealed that Manx Care is expecting to exceed its budget by £16.8million.

"I think government probably did not get its message right, it was always about growing the working population." - Chief Minister Alfred Cannan

Mr Cannan also addressed those targets to boost the Island's population to 100,000 by 2037:

Airport Director Gary Cobb and Isle of Man Steam Packet Managing Director Brian Thomson are due to give presentations later this morning regarding connectivity.
